The next two days could be massive for Kaizer Chiefs as they look to bolster their squad in the window.

Chiefs find themselves fifth on the Betway Premiership and desperate for more quality and squad depth in 2025.

According to Soccer-Laduma, Chiefs have been offered a chance to sign left-sided Bolivian defender Marcelo Suarez.

Chiefs to be offered Suarez?

“Marcelo Suarez is from Bolivia, and he plays as a defender and is versatile as he can play in the different positions at the back. He can play as a left-footed centre-back and as a left-back. He plays for a club called Always Ready in Bolivia, but he is open to a move to the PSL. There are plans to offer him to Chiefs and that’s what his handlers are working on. He plays Copa America football and for the national team,” said the source to the same publication.

The links to Suarez are pretty interesting and surprising. Thus due to the fact that Chiefs are covered at left-centre back. As it stands, Rushwin Dortleyis number one choice in that department, followed by Thatoyaone Ditlhokwe.Even though it is said that the Bolivian international can also play left-back, so can the above options. Furthermore, a player like Bradley Cross can also play both centre-back and left-back.

Two forwards coming in!

Either way, Chiefs are expected to announce at least two transfers by the end of the current window. The previous week has been dominated by two deals for forwards reportedly agreed by Amakhosi. The first of which being a swap deal that sees striker Tashreeq Morris join from SuperSport United.That will see DRC star Christian Saileleave to join the Pretoria outfit. The other deal was for DRC international winger Glody Lilepo.  They agreed terms with both Lilepo and his club Valenciennes FC and the deal is set to be announced imminently.
